ZENER DIODE CHARACTERISTICS AND AS VOLTAGE REGULATOR

Aim:
1.To experimentally obtain V-I characteristics of Zener diode (1N4730) and to find cutin voltage and breakdown voltage of the diode.
2. To design voltage regulator using Zener diode and find its regulation characteristics.
Selection of components and equipment ranges: -
• Note relevant manufacturer specifications of the device like Zener breakdown voltage VZ, Cutin voltage V, Maximum forward current IF, max, Maximum reverse current IZ, max, Knee current and voltage IZK, VZK, Threshold current and voltage IZT,VZT and power dissipation from data sheet. Identify terminals of the diode form diagram given in data sheet.
• Select range of variation of VS. i.e. VSmin, VSmax
• Criteria to select R should be to limit the current in the circuit to be less than IF, max when diode is forward biased and less than IZ, max when reverse biased. Find the value & wattage of the resistance.
One may use the relation:
R1 > (Vsmax – V)/IF, R2 > (Vsmax – VZ)/IZ
• Choose the component values close to the nearest standard values available in the laboratory.
• Select the range of ammeters and voltmeters.
• Test the device and components before soldering.
